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Laborator_Modul1.doc
Скачиваний:
8
Добавлен:
17.02.2016
Размер:
204.8 Кб
Скачать

Іс тәжірибелік жұмыстар №6

Тақырыбы: Delphi ортасының TCheckBox, TRadioButton компоненттерімен танысу.

Мақсаты: Delphi ортасының жоғарыда аталған негізгі компоненттердің қасиеттерімен танысу және олармен жұмыс істеп үйрену.

Тапсырма:

CheckBox және RadioButton компоненттерін қолдану арқылы “Дыбыс”, “Түс”, “Тышқан” атаулары бар CheckBox компоненттеріне жалауша орнатқан кезде Label компонентіне “Дыбыс қосылды”, “Түс қосылды”, “Тышқан қосылды” мәтіні шығатын және RadioButton компонентіндегі әр деңгейді таңдағанда олардың сәйкесті мәндері Label компонентінде шығатын программа құру қажет.

Тапсырманың орындалуы:

  1. Жаңа проект ашу.

  2. Формаға келесі компоненттерді орналастыру

Компонент

Қасиет

Мәні

RadioButton1

Caption

Деңгей1

RadioButton2

Caption

Деңгей2

RadioButton3

Caption

Деңгей3

Button1

Caption

Шығу

CheckBox1

Name

BackColor

Caption

chkSound

clGreen

&Дыбыс

CheckBox2

Name

BackColor

Caption

chkColor

clLime

&Түс

CheckBox3

Name

BackColor

Caption

chkMouse

clBlue

&Тышқан

Form1

Name

BackColor

Caption

FormOptions

clRed

Таңдау

Label1

Caption

Label1-ді өшіру

  1. CheckBox1 компонентін шертуде келесі процедура орындалады:

procedure TForm1.ChkSoundClick(Sender: TObject);

begin

if chkSound.Checked then

label1.Caption:=label1.Caption+’Дыбыс таңдалды'+#13

else label1.Caption:=Label1.Caption+(Дыбыс өшірілді) ';

end;

  1. CheckBox2 компонентін шертуде келесі процедура орындалады:

procedure TForm1.ChkColorClick(Sender: TObject);

begin

if chkColor.Checked then

label1.Caption:=label1.Caption+'Түс тандалды'+#13

else label1.Caption:=Label1.Caption+' Түс косылмайды';

end;

  1. CheckBox3 компонентін шертуде келесі процедура орындалады:

procedure TForm1.ChkMouseClick(Sender: TObject);

begin

if chkMouse.Checked then

label1.Caption:=label1.Caption+'Тышкан тандалды'+#13

else label1.Caption:=Label1.Caption+' Тышкан косылмайды';

end;

  1. RadioButton1 компонентін шертуде келесі процедура орындалады:

procedure TForm1.RadioButton1Click(Sender: TObject);

begin

label1.Caption:='Деңгей1'

end;

  1. RadioButton2 компонентін шертуде келесі процедура орындалады:

procedure TForm1.RadioButton2Click(Sender: TObject);

begin

label1.Caption:=' Деңгей2'

end;

  1. RadioButton3 компонентін шертуде келесі процедура орындалады:

procedure TForm1.RadioButton3Click(Sender: TObject);

begin

label1.Caption:=' Деңгей3'

end;

  1. Button1 компонентін шертуде келесі процедура орындалады:

procedure TForm1.Button1Click(Sender: TObject);

begin

close;

end;

Іс тәжірибелік жұмыстар № 7

Тақырыбы: Delphi ортасының TStrings класымен танысу. TStringList тізімімен жұмыс жасау.

Мақсаты: Delphi ортасының TStringList тізімінің қасиеттерімен танысу.

Тапсырма: Төрт адамның аты-жөні енгізілгеннен кейін Memo компонентіне осы тізімді сұрыптап шығаратын программа құру.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]